Self-Programming

In the decades leading up to the 21st Century car key technology evolved from mechanical keys and became a mix of electronic and physical protocols to prevent theft. These keys are now equipped with a microchip which must be programmed in order to connect to the vehicle's electronic system. Professional locksmiths with the right equipment can reprogram your keys. A lot of vehicles, especially high-end ones, allow only dealers to make new keys.

The procedure to do this yourself The method for doing this varies from manufacturer to manufacturer. It generally involves inserting the spare key for the working car into the ignition and then manipulating it (in conformity with the directions in the owner's manual) until your car enters programming mode. It will only last only a few minutes before the car is out of programming mode.

You'll need to repeat this process for each key you want to program after your car is in programming mode. The instructions in your owner's manual should be specific to the key programing type and model you are trying to program, as some models have additional security features that need to be activated (for instance, a passcode that is required to access certain programming modes).

Some models of vehicles also require an additional code that must be obtained from a dealer at a cost to you. This code can help protect you from "skimming" which happens the process where thieves attempt to read your key's information through the OBD2 port to start the car and steal it.

Key Programmers

If you've lost your car keys, or when you're replacing them, you may wonder if it's possible to reprogram your key. It's dependent on the vehicle manufacturer, but in most instances, you'll need to engage an auto locksmith near me program key fob or dealer to program the new key into your vehicle. This involves reprogramming your new key's transponder to match the settings of the car that was originally programmed.

Certain cars let you do it yourself, but most require a professional dealer to use a tool to connect to the vehicle and read programming data from the ECU. Then, the key will be changed to match the car's setting and you are able to use it as an ordinary key.

There are numerous kinds of car key programmers, some of which work with specific makes and models of vehicles, while others are more universal and can be used on a range of vehicles. The majority of these devices have an LCD display with a few buttons to enter the programming modes. You can then connect the device to an OBD-II connector to start reading and programming the new key.

It only takes a few minutes for professionals to program a new key in the majority of cars, but certain cars may require longer and more complicated procedures to reprogram the keys correctly. Certain modern vehicles, for example, require a code that can only be accessed by the car dealer to read the immobilizer system. In these instances, you should leave the task to professionals to ensure that the system is not damaged and ending up without a way to start the car.

Key Fobs

Modern key fobs provide a number of convenience and security benefits. They can replace or supplement traditional car keys and do more than just lock doors. They can also start engines or activate alarms and perform a variety of other functions.

The key fob communicates with the receiver in the vehicle via radio signals. When you press the key fob, it will send an appropriate code to the receiver, which in turn responds by performing the desired function. Commercial building owners also utilize key fobs as they allow them to connect them to a larger system of access control. This lets them track who is allowed in or out, and also stop fobs that have been taken or lost.

As with any other electronic device, key fobs can fail periodically. They can break or lose their signal if they are lost in purses or pockets. While they are able to endure many abuses but they're not indestructible. In the end, they are made of metal and plastic.

If your key fob stops working, it's time to replace the battery. Be sure to use the correct battery and refer to the owner's manual for instructions on how to replace it properly. Be sure to follow all additional steps that may be required for reprogramming and recalibration.

Another reason for failed fobs is simple wear and wear and tear. They may crack or wear out when they are dropped, bumped against things and tossed around in purses and pockets. A simple and cheap fix is often all that's needed to get your keyfobs working again.

Keyless Entry

Keyless entry lets you unlock and start your car without having to insert the physical key. It utilizes wireless signals to connect with the car's system inside, and also allows you to control various features within the vehicle including climate controls or music systems.

Modern keyless entry systems utilize rolling code technology to protect against hacking and other security breaches. It's important to remember that even this technology is not completely secure. By employing a technique dubbed "replay attack," a thief can use the transmitter on the key fob to transmit a message that is recorded by the vehicle's receiver. After the message is recorded, a malicious device can transmit the transmission again to the vehicle's receiver and gain access.

Depending on the model and make of your vehicle, you may be capable of programming new keys by yourself or hire an automotive locksmith to complete the task. Certain car manufacturers offer a special onboard programming process and others require an advanced programming device connected to the OBD2 port.

The most popular method of programming new keys for cars is to put the key fob into the ignition and engage it in a certain sequence. This puts the car in the "programming mode," and once it is activated, one or more fob buttons are depressed to send the digital identity code to the computer in the car. The computer then saves the code and removes the car from the programming mode.

Some manufacturers require you to have an advanced computer to program key fobs, and some are expensive and difficult to use by a typical person. Therefore, it is generally better to let a professional locksmith or dealer do the job for you.

To begin programming a keyless entry car start by entering your car from the driver's seat. Then close all doors, except the driver's. This will prevent the system from locking your doors while you attempt to program the key. Press and hold the button of the fob you want to activate when the ignition is turned on and the other keys you wish to be programmed nearby. The danger light will flash twice.
